I personally agree with Coogar.

Gamesmanship is part and parcel of the game. The job of the Ref is to step in when he catches the player or believes that the rules of the game have been infringed...and sometimes they get it wrong and sometimes they get it right.

Fair play gets you nowhere in life, and it is completely natural for humans to try and gain even the slightest of advantages whenever they can...

I can't even think of one professional footballer that isn't also a professional cheat...when the ball goes out for a throw in, you see the very guy who booted the ball into Row Z raising his hands in appeal.

Diving, Fouling, and all sorts of Ojoro are part of the game...Ronaldo, Robben, Ibrahimovic, and Drogba are some of the biggest names in the game...and also some of the biggest cheats known to man...

Some Stats for Perusal courtesy of Fantasy Football Scout

[size=28pt]16[/size] touches in the box by Danny Welbeck was joint-top with Sergio Aguero over the weekend’s fixtures. Whilst the Man City striker was somewhat unlucky not to score, producing seven attempts, with five from close-range, Welbeck mustered just two efforts (one inside the area) in Arsenal’s win at Sunderland and failed to register a single shot on target. Looking at the stats, it’s clear that, despite scoring just twice since making his debut for the Gunners in Gameweek 4, Welbeck is still seeing plenty of the ball from close-range – he sits third for touches in the box (53) and fourth for efforts in the area (16) over the last six but has been blighted by a poor goal conversion rate of only 10%. Encouragingly for his owners, the underlying creative stats are also strong – Welbeck’s four key passes against the Black Cats means he’s top for key passes amongst forwards over that period, teeing us his team-mates on 11 occasions.

[size=28pt]9 [/size]shots on target in his last six matches by Alexis Sanchez is top amongst midfielders. The Chilean took his tally to five goals over that period by firing a double at Sunderland and it’s easy to see why he’s making such an impact – across his last six appearances, the Gunners’ summer signing is top for touches in the box (38, more than double Angel Di Maria’s 17, for example) amongst midfielders and sits joint-top for efforts inside the box (11) with Nacer Chadli as he becomes increasingly influential to our Fantasy campaigns.

[size=28pt]26[/size] minutes per attempt on goal by Sadio Mane is quicker than any other regular starter in midfield. Since making his debut in Gameweek 6, the Senegal international is joint-top with team-mate Dusan Tadic, Sanchez and Di Maria for shots inside the box (seven), despite playing 281 minutes to the Serbian’s 374, and he’s also created nine chances for his fellow Saints in that period. A season comparison of the pair shows Tadic’s 33.3 minutes per shot is slower, whilst Mane has proven the equal of his team-mate for minutes per key pass (31.8 to Tadic’s 31.9). He has shown considerably more threat from close-range (1.8 shots in the box to 1.2), despite averaging 71.5 minutes per appearance to his fellow midfielder’s 88.7 and, intriguingly, when on the pitch, Mane has had a hand in 50% of the goals Southampton have scored compared to Tadic’s 36.8%.

[size=28pt]7 [/size]shots by Yaya Toure in City’s loss at West Ham was top amongst midfielders over the weekend. The Ivorian produced three efforts inside the box and a couple of key passes but failed to pick up the points for the eighth time in nine appearances this season. Ironically, when compared to last term’s stats, Toure is far more influential in the final third for City this time around – his touches (27.1 to 21.3), passes received (17.5 to 14.5) and successful passes (17.8 to 13.9) are all up, as are his touches in the box (3.4 to 2.5) and minutes per attempt (27.4 to 47.6). As many had expected, though, his ridiculously high 31.3% goal conversion rate from 2013/14 is proving impossible to replicate – Toure has found the net with just 4% of his attempts this season.

[size=28pt]21.9[/size] minutes per attempt this term from Wilfried Bony is quicker than his previous season’s 24 minutes. The Swansea forward fired more shots on target (three) than any other forward on Saturday, and with six attempts against Leicester, took his tally to four goals in the last three fixtures as he ascended the Fantasy rankings. Encouragingly, Bony’s shot accuracy (42.3% to 36.1%) and goal conversion (15.4% to 14.8%) are also an improvement from his impressive debut campaign. Subsequently, his frequency of goals are up from 162.3 minutes to 142.5 minutes this time around. Furthermore, the Ivorian has stepped up his creativity in Garry Monk’s first full campaign at the helm, registering a key pass every 81.4 minutes compared to 103.8 minutes last time around.

[size=28pt]25[/size] percent goal conversion by Samuel Eto’o for Everton, compared to team-mate Romelu Lukaku’s 14.3% after the first nine Gameweeks. Handed only his second start of the season behind the Belgian at Burnley, the veteran produced four attempts on target to his strike partner’s one and bagged a brace to take his tally to three goals in just 240 minutes in the league. Intriguingly, Lukaku was the man to make way for Ross Barkley, which allowed Eto’o to move to the lone striker role, and further comparison between the two forwards leans in the Cameroon international’s favour – he also betters the Belgian for minutes per attempt (20 to 27.6), shot accuracy (50% to 32.1%) and minutes per key pass (80 to 129). Lukaku owners will be a little concerned by his early withdrawal ahead of some excellent fixtures, and with Eto’o looking far more clinical, the big Belgian’s pitch time will need to be monitored.

[size=28pt]25.7[/size] minutes per chance created by Angel Di Maria is the quickest of any regular starter in the league this season. The Argentine failed to pick up the Fantasy returns but it wasn’t for a lack of trying – he teed up five goal scoring opportunities in the 1-1 draw with Chelsea and has created 23 chances for United, averaging 5.75 key passes per assist. Interestingly, his frequency is up on last year’s 27.3 minutes per key pass for Real, where he served up 17 assists, or an assist from every 5.18 chances created. In addition, since making his debut in Gameweek 3, Di Maria has fired 22 shots – joint-top with Toure over the last seven – with an average of 26.9 minutes per attempt on goal again significantly quicker than his average of 37 minutes in his final season at the Bernabeu. Some are mulling over a transfer out in light of trips to City and Arsenal in the next three but it’s clear he’s still posing a real threat right now.

[size=28pt]9[/size] chances created by West Ham’s Aaron Cresswell is second only to Leighton Baines (13) amongst defenders over the last four Gameweeks. The left-back has earned an assist in each of his last two appearances, and as the season unfolds, his stats indicate the summer signing from Ipswich is starting to make an impact. Comparing the last four to Gameweeks 1-5, Cresswell has improved for touches in the box (1.5 to 0.cool, crosses (five to two) and minutes per key pass, stepping up in frequency from a previous rate of 79.2 minutes to 42.4 over Gameweeks 6-9.
